Natives of Otaheite
The head of a native of Otaheite (Tahiti), with the face curiously tattooed; and the wry mouth, or manner of defying their enemies, as practised by the people of that and the neighbouring islands. Image taken from A Journal of a Voyage to the South Seas, in His Majesty's ship, the Endeavour (under the command of Captain James Cook). Originally published/produced in Stanfield Parkinson: London, 1773. Illustrated by S Parkinson, R B Godfrey.
